High-Quality Stethoscope
A top-of-the-range stethoscope such as the Littmann Cardiology IV is essential for any paramedic. With its superior acoustics and dual-lumen tubing, it enables clear and precise sound detection, critical in diagnosing patients effectively during emergencies. Pros
- Crisp sound quality allows for accurate diagnostics.
- Durable and reliable, suitable for the taxing conditions paramedics face.
Cons
- May be on the higher end of the price spectrum, which could be a consideration.
Durable and Comfortable Footwear
Long shifts and unpredictable environments call for footwear that offers both comfort and protection. Boots like the Magnum Men’s Response III 8.0 Side Zip provide excellent support and have a side zip functionality for quick changes. Pros
- Offers ankle support and slip resistance, ensuring safety on the job.
- Side zip feature for convenience.
Cons
- Might require a break-in period for optimal comfort.
Multi-Tool Pocket Knife
The Leatherman Raptor is designed specifically for medical professionals. This multi-tool not only includes a strap cutter and a ring cutter but also has an oxygen tank wrench, a ruler, and shears that can cut through anything from clothes to car metal in rescue scenarios. Pros
- Compact and efficient, combining several tools into one.
- Built from high-quality materials that can endure the rigors of emergency response.
Cons
- Investment in a high-grade multi-tool may be above some budgets.
Personalized Medical Bag
Personalized items such as a medical bag can be a thoughtful and practical gift. The Meret Omni Pro MAX offers a customizable modular system with versatile compartments, allowing paramedics to access their tools and supplies rapidly. Pros
- Personalization adds a thoughtful touch and can help in identifying the bag quickly.
- Helps in keeping equipment organized and easily accessible.
Cons
- Depending on the degree of customization, it can take some time to be made and delivered.
Portable and Powerful Flashlight
A reliable flashlight is indispensable for paramedics who often work in low-light conditions. The Fenix PD35 TAC delivers powerful illumination and has multiple modes for varying environments. Pros
- Bright, durable, and rechargeable with a long battery life.
- User-friendly operation with different light modes suitable for all conditions.
Cons
- Higher-end flashlights come with higher price tags, which could be a factor for some.
